Long‑lasting cutting performance for busy workshops

The blade’s HSS M42 bimetal construction combines a hard high‑speed steel cutting edge fused to a flexible backing, resulting in marked wear resistance and prolonged lifetime under continuous use. This metallurgical pairing reduces the risk of premature tooth failure, so production runs remain consistent and downtime is minimised. For operations where repeatability matters, the material choice translates into fewer blade changes and steadier output.

Flexible tooth geometry that handles mixed materials

Thanks to the variable tooth pitch, the blade copes with sections of differing thickness and material quality without clogging or chatter. The 10–14 TPI range is ideal for a mix of thin‑walled profiles and general purpose cuts: coarser pitches clear swarf quickly, while finer pitches produce smoother finishes. The specification also notes recommended pitch and rake setups — zero degree (0° rake) for vibration‑prone tasks and positive rake options for higher cutting aggression — allowing selection of the optimal configuration for either finish or speed.

Cleaner cuts on profiles and tubes with controlled vibration

Designed for vibration‑prone sawing, the blade’s tooth set and backing stiffness help maintain tracking and reduce flutter during profile and tube operations of small to medium wall thickness. Reduced vibration not only improves surface quality but also lowers the load on the saw and feeding systems, which can extend component life and reduce maintenance intervals. For fabricators working with construction or stainless steels, this means fewer rejects and a more predictable workflow.

Practical dimensions and balanced kerf for efficient use

At 835 x 13 x 0.51 mm, this bandsaw blade provides a balance between stiffness and kerf width, suitable for many standard 13 mm guide saw frames and common workshop setups. The medium thickness contributes to straight cutting with manageable power draw, while the blade’s general design supports work on tool steel, construction steel and a variety of non‑ferrous materials. Where higher material removal rates are required, selecting the appropriate tooth pitch and rake from the recommended options ensures a targeted performance increase without compromising blade life.

FAQ

What materials can this bandsaw blade cut?
The TECWERK metal bandsaw blade is suitable for construction steel, tool steel, stainless steel and a range of non‑ferrous metals, as well as solid material and profiles.

Which tooth pitch should be chosen for vibration‑prone cuts?
For vibration‑prone sawing, select pitches such as 5/8, 6/10, 8/12, 10/14 or 14/18 with a 0° rake as recommended for the TECWERK blade.

Is the blade appropriate for tube and profile cutting?
Yes, the blade’s design and variable pitch make it particularly well suited to profile and tube cuts of smaller and medium wall thickness.

How does the HSS M42 bimetal construction benefit production?
HSS M42 bimetal provides a hard cutting edge with a flexible backing, delivering improved wear resistance and longer service life for continuous workshop use.

What does 10–14 TPI mean for cutting performance?
A 10–14 TPI range balances chip clearance and finish: coarser pitches near 10 TPI remove material faster, while finer pitches towards 14 TPI yield smoother surfaces — the variable pitch ensures adaptability across mixed workpieces.
